Stage races have intermediate
Stage races have intermediate sprints and mountain points available at various points through each stage and points for those are awarded to riders.Breakaway points, points which are awarded to riders ‘just’ for being in the breakaway, are only applicable to the classics where these other points for sprints and climbs are not awarded.
Riders in a break in the TDU will get points for passing through intermediate sprint and climb points but won’t get additional points on top of that.
